Contents:
Introduction to the equations of fluid dynamics and the finite element approximation -- Convection-dominated problems : finite element approximations to the convection-diffusion-reaction equation -- The characteristic-based split (CBS) algorithm : a general procedure for compressible and incompressible flow -- Incompressible Newtonian laminar flows -- Incompressible non-Newtonian flows -- Free surface and buoyancy driven flows -- Compressible high-speed gas flow -- Turbulent flows -- Generalized flow and heat transfer in porous media -- Shallow-water problems -- Long and medium waves -- Short waves -- Fluid-structure interaction -- Biofluid dynamics -- Computer implementation of the CBS algorithm.
